The outer edge of the Cybercab’s wheel covers is rubber

The gold wheel cover on a Cybercab looks like a hard dish. The outer edge is not. The ring that sits against the tire is a rubber lip. Lift it and the cover peels away from the sidewall.
Tesla has not published a spec on this. Production cars in Texas and Austin already have it. A rigid aero cap would chip on curbs and ramps and then grind the tire. Rubber flexes, fills the gap, and keeps the cover on the wheel.
The rest of the cover is the painted gold face with a shallow dimple in the center. The tire in these photos is a Continental. The lip is easy to miss until someone pulls it.
